What golf clubs did Rory McIlroy use to win the Race to Dubai?
Published: Last updated:
“I’m happy to put the clubs away for a while,” said Rory McIlroy, after a DP World Tour Championship victory sealed the Race to Dubai title, his third in four years.
It’s been a long season for 26-year-old McIlroy. As world number three, any season where you don’t win a Major will be tinged with disappointment, but the DP World Tour Championship was McIlroy’s fourth win of the campaign, following success at the Omega Dubai Desert Classic, WGC-Cadillac Matchplay and the Wells Fargo Championship.
Here’s what was in Rory McIlroy’s golf bag last week:
Driver
Nike Vapor Proto 8.5-degree
McIlroy boasted the longest driving distance during the DP World Tour Championship, averaging 322.1 yards off the tee across the four rounds at Jumeirah Golf Estates.
Fairway Wood
Nike Vapor Speed 3-wood (15-degree) and 5-wood (19-degree)
Irons
Nike VR Pro (4-9)
Wedges
Nike VR Forged 46-degree, 52-degree, 56-degree, Engage 59-degree DS
Putter
Nike Method Prototype
McIlroy averaged 28.3 putts per round at the DP World Tour Championship, putting him in the top-five.
Ball
Nike RZN Prototype
